Hi I'm new to this and yesterday I was drifting my 2005 Vibe with AWD. I drifted badly and ended up in a snow bank. Only the rear was showing underneath the car. I grabbed my tow rope and got a friend with his truck but there was no place to attach the rope. Where is a safe spot to attach the rope without damaging the car? Thanks.

a quick search revealed that there is no tow hook in the rear. The safest would be to mount a trailer hitch and pull it out on that. I think I would use the mounting points for a hitch and bolt in a temporary tow hook.

Here is a video on how to mount a hitch. It's on a FWD unit but it should give you the idea.

Look on the inside of the rear wheel, and you''ll see a 2-3" round tube with a hole to the inside that's just big enough to get the hook of a tow strap in. My daughter has got her 04 stuck twice now where I could only get to the rear and that has worked for me both times.
